Maine fishermen get $1.6M in disaster aid

The Maine groundfishing industry is receiving a major boost with $1.6 million in federal disaster aid after a particularly tumultuous season last year.

The Portland Press Herald reported 50 Maine fishermen will receive $32,500 each as part of a $32.8 million disbursement of federal disaster funds to New York and New England based on an agreement reached between the National Oceanic and Atmospheric Administration and the six states.

The state Department of Marine Resources on June 18 is slated to discuss how to use an additional $636,000 disbursement.
